First off I will admit that I was not a big Dale Sr. fan. However, I will not allow dislike or indiffernce toward a driver blind my opinion of them. Just like Kyle Busch. I hate this guy but he could possible be the most talented guy on the track right now and possible can someday rank amoung the greatest with guys like Petty, Earnhardt, Waltrip(not Mikey) and yes Gordon. Ok, back to the facts. Dale Sr. won 76 races had 428 top 10's and 22 poles in his career. He also won the cup series 80,86,87,90,91,93, and 94. That is an impressive 7 times. Jeff Gordon has won 81 races, has 328 top 10's, and 65 poles.(ok you sickies out there LOL) He won the cup in 95,97,98, and 2001. That is also a very impressive 4 times. IN addition if the point system was the same as when Sr. was racing and before this Bullsh** playoff that they have Gordon would have won it an additional 2 years including last year. I will admit he was at his best in the 90's but he is far from washed up especially after last year. Now let's look at side by side. You say that Sr. would run circles around Gordon any day. Well he did have his chance and he did not. lets look at the years they raced against each other. 93 Gordon 0 wins Earnhardt 6 94 Gordon 2 wins Earnhardt 4 95 Gordon 7 wins Earnhardt 5 96 Gordon 10 Earnhardt 2 97 Gordon 10 Earnhardt 0 98 Gordon 13 Earnhardt 1 99 Gordon 7 Earnhardt 3 00 Gordon 3 Earnhardt 2 Total Gordon 52 Earnhardt 23 Winston cups Gordon 3 Earnhardt 2 That there are the facts. Both are among the greatest in history. One was liked because he was a good ole boy with Nascar roots from the deep south and a good driver. The other while liked by many was also jeered by many because he was not a good ole boy. He preferred Chardonay instead of Budweiser. He wore Dockers instead of Wranglers. He opened the sport to others that are not from the south. And let's not forget that he came in during the reign of Dale Sr. and took many wins and perhaps a few titles away. IF there were no Dale Sr. I don't think most would dislike him today. Now you have the rest of the story. :3amin: |
